This group is a small and friendly platform for those who have children with additional needs or disabilities. The group runs weekly on a Thursday and costs just £2.50 per family. The group runs from 10.00 until 11.30.

With a range of craft activities, toys and sensory play items, this is a great way to allow your child to play safely while you meet other parents facing some of the challenges you may also be encountering. Come along and meet others, share stories, and enjoy a cuppa!

About Viables Community Association

Viables Community Association provides facilities for the local community. Regular clubs operate from the Community Centre including (but not limited to) kickboxing, Krav Maga, ukulele classes, messy play, dressmaking, Weightwatchers, Slimming World, Yoga, Chi Gung, Pilates, Harrow Way over 55's, parent and toddler groups – mainstream and SEN - and much more. The facilities are available for hire: Conference Room (a small meeting room holding around 12); Osborne Room (Small meeting room) with capacity for 20; Four Lanes Room (Large Meeting Room) with capacity for 100; The Barn (The Main Hall) with capacity for 200. Viables Memory Club is for those in the community living with dementia. It runs every Friday and can be split into sessions - morning, lunch and afternoon. The service provides a range of activities and experiences for its members and aims to enable people to feel valued and to remain active participants in the community.
